1. Training schedule
A structured training schedule is paramount for successful participation in a January 2025 half marathon. It provides a framework for progressive adaptation to the demands of the race, mitigating the risk of injury and optimizing performance.
-
Base Building
Base building involves gradually increasing weekly mileage over an extended period. This phase establishes a foundation of aerobic fitness, improving cardiovascular efficiency and strengthening musculoskeletal tissues. Insufficient base mileage can lead to overuse injuries during more intense training phases, hindering progress toward the January 2025 race.
-
Long Runs
Long runs simulate the distance and duration of the half marathon. These runs improve endurance, teach the body to efficiently utilize fat as fuel, and acclimate the runner to the physical and mental challenges of prolonged effort. Progressively increasing the distance of the long run is crucial; however, abrupt increases can result in injury, jeopardizing participation in the January 2025 event.
-
Interval Training
Interval training consists of alternating periods of high-intensity running with periods of recovery. This type of training enhances speed and running economy. Properly incorporating interval sessions into the schedule can significantly improve race pace; however, overdoing intensity can lead to burnout or injury. Careful calibration of intensity and recovery is essential for consistent progress toward January 2025.
-
Rest and Recovery
Rest and recovery are integral components of any effective training schedule. Adequate sleep, proper nutrition, and active recovery methods facilitate muscle repair and adaptation. Insufficient rest can lead to overtraining syndrome, characterized by fatigue, decreased performance, and increased susceptibility to illness, potentially preventing participation in the January 2025 half marathon.
Integrating these componentsbase building, long runs, interval training, and restinto a well-structured training schedule tailored to individual fitness levels and goals is critical for safely and effectively preparing for a half marathon race. Proper planning and consistent execution maximize the likelihood of achieving a successful and enjoyable race experience in January 2025.
2. Nutrition planning
Effective nutrition planning is a critical determinant of performance and recovery for participants in a scheduled 13.1-mile race. The demands of endurance exercise necessitate a carefully curated dietary strategy to fuel activity, minimize fatigue, and optimize post-exercise recovery. Failure to address nutritional needs adequately can compromise training progress and impact race-day performance.
-
Carbohydrate Loading
Carbohydrate loading involves increasing glycogen stores in muscles through dietary manipulation in the days leading up to the race. Glycogen serves as the primary fuel source during prolonged exercise. Maximizing glycogen reserves enhances endurance and delays fatigue onset. For the event in the first month of 2025, consistent carbohydrate intake in the final week is vital. Neglecting this aspect can lead to premature depletion of energy stores, resulting in a decline in pace and overall performance.
-
Hydration Strategies
Maintaining adequate hydration levels is essential for regulating body temperature, facilitating nutrient transport, and supporting muscle function. Dehydration can impair performance, increase the risk of heat-related illnesses, and compromise overall health. Implementing a strategic hydration plan that includes pre-race, during-race, and post-race fluid intake is crucial for success. Insufficient fluid intake can lead to decreased blood volume, increased heart rate, and impaired cognitive function, negatively impacting performance during the scheduled race.
-
Electrolyte Balance
Electrolytes, such as sodium, potassium, and magnesium, are lost through sweat during prolonged exercise. These minerals play a vital role in nerve function, muscle contraction, and fluid balance. Replenishing electrolytes lost during the race is important for preventing muscle cramps, maintaining hydration, and supporting optimal physiological function. Neglecting electrolyte replacement can lead to hyponatremia (low sodium levels), characterized by confusion, nausea, and, in severe cases, seizures.
-
Post-Race Recovery Nutrition
Consuming a combination of carbohydrates and protein after the race is essential for replenishing glycogen stores, repairing muscle tissue, and reducing inflammation. Prompt nutrient intake accelerates the recovery process, allowing the body to adapt to the demands of the race and prepare for subsequent training sessions. Delayed or inadequate post-race nutrition can prolong recovery time, increase muscle soreness, and impair future performance.
These facets of nutrition planningcarbohydrate loading, hydration strategies, electrolyte balance, and post-race recovery nutritionare all crucial components of a comprehensive approach to optimizing performance and recovery. Failing to address any one of these aspects can compromise the overall success in the race in the first month of 2025.
3. Gear selection
Appropriate gear selection constitutes a critical factor influencing comfort, performance, and safety for participants in any 13.1-mile race, and the scheduled event in January 2025 is no exception. The specific environmental conditions prevailing at that time of year necessitate careful consideration of equipment to mitigate potential adverse effects.
-
Footwear
Running shoes specifically designed for distance running are paramount. Factors to consider include fit, cushioning, and support. Ill-fitting shoes can lead to blisters, plantar fasciitis, or other foot-related injuries, significantly impacting performance. Prior to the race, adequate break-in mileage is crucial. The January races conditions may dictate selecting shoes with better traction if ice or snow is a possibility.
-
Apparel
Moisture-wicking fabrics are essential for regulating body temperature and preventing chafing. Layering allows for adjustments based on weather conditions. Compression garments can provide additional support and potentially improve circulation. The month of January introduces the possibility of cold temperatures; therefore, thermal base layers, gloves, and a hat may be required to prevent hypothermia.
-
Hydration Systems
Carrying fluids during the race is crucial for maintaining hydration. Options include handheld bottles, hydration belts, or hydration vests. The choice depends on personal preference and the availability of aid stations along the course. Dehydration can significantly impair performance and increase the risk of heatstroke, even in colder conditions. For Januarys conditions, a system that prevents water from freezing may be required.
-
Accessories
Sunglasses protect against glare, while sunscreen prevents sunburn, even on overcast days. A running watch provides real-time data on pace, distance, and heart rate. Chafing cream minimizes friction and prevents skin irritation. In the context of a race in the first month of 2025, accessories may also include reflective gear for enhanced visibility during early morning starts.
Proper gear selection, tailored to individual needs and the anticipated environmental conditions, significantly contributes to a positive and successful race experience. Neglecting these considerations increases the risk of discomfort, injury, and suboptimal performance. A well-considered gear strategy mitigates risk and enhances the likelihood of achieving personal goals in the January 2025 event.

6. Registration deadlines
Registration deadlines are a critical component of participation in the scheduled event. These pre-determined dates, established by race organizers, dictate the final opportunity for prospective runners to secure their entry. Missing these deadlines invariably precludes participation, irrespective of fitness level or prior training investment. The stringency of deadlines stems from logistical requirements. Organizers must finalize participant numbers to manage resources effectively, including race bibs, timing chips, course marshals, aid station supplies, and post-race amenities. For instance, a hypothetical race capping entries at 5,000 runners will close registration once this threshold is reached, regardless of the proximity to the scheduled race date. Failure to adhere to the published timelines results in exclusion from the event.
The structure of registration periods often incorporates tiered pricing. Early registration periods offer reduced entry fees as an incentive for early commitment, while later periods typically incur higher fees as the event approaches. This strategy encourages participants to register promptly, facilitating more accurate projections of participant numbers for organizers. The consequences of procrastination can be twofold: potentially missing the registration deadline altogether and incurring higher entry costs. Real-world examples frequently illustrate individuals regretting missed deadlines, particularly those who delayed registration due to perceived uncertainty or indecisiveness about participation.

7. Weather conditions
The prevailing weather conditions in January significantly influence participation in a 13.1-mile race. The potential for cold temperatures, precipitation (snow, sleet, or rain), and wind necessitates careful consideration of attire, pacing strategy, and overall safety precautions. For instance, sub-freezing temperatures increase the risk of hypothermia, while icy conditions can lead to falls and injuries. The specific geographic location dictates the typical weather patterns, with northern climates generally experiencing colder temperatures and higher probabilities of snow compared to southern regions. A real-world example is the cancellation of races due to severe winter storms, underscoring the critical impact of weather on event feasibility. Monitoring weather forecasts in the days leading up to the race is essential for informed decision-making.
The choice of apparel plays a crucial role in mitigating the effects of adverse weather. Layering provides insulation and allows for adjustments based on individual comfort levels and changing conditions. Moisture-wicking fabrics are essential for preventing the build-up of sweat, which can lead to chilling in cold temperatures. Specialized footwear with enhanced traction may be necessary to navigate icy or snowy surfaces. Additionally, wind-resistant outerwear can minimize the impact of wind chill. The implementation of appropriate clothing strategies directly affects the runner’s ability to maintain core body temperature and sustain a consistent pace. The absence of suitable attire can result in discomfort, impaired performance, or even medical emergencies.

8. Pacing strategy
A pre-determined pacing strategy constitutes a critical element for optimizing performance in a 13.1-mile race, particularly one scheduled for the first month of 2025. The inherent challenge lies in maintaining a consistent effort level throughout the duration, balancing the desire for speed with the need for endurance. An inappropriately aggressive early pace can lead to premature fatigue and a significant decline in performance during the latter stages. Conversely, an overly conservative start may result in an unrealized potential for a faster overall time. The conditions during this particular month often add a layer of complexity to pacing considerations. For example, the risk of icy patches could dictate a more cautious pace in certain segments, overriding the pre-planned strategy. Without proper consideration of strategy, the race will be a huge challenge.
Effective strategy implementation requires self-awareness, discipline, and an understanding of the terrain. Runners should base their pacing on factors such as prior race results, training data, and perceived exertion levels. Real-life examples demonstrate the consequences of neglecting pacing. A runner starting too fast will experience depletion of glycogen stores and an accumulation of lactic acid, leading to muscle cramping and a forced reduction in speed. A more experienced runner will use negative splits by slowly increasing their speed, making sure that there is consistent hydration to keep their muscles strong and healthy. Regular monitoring of pace and heart rate allows for adjustments to maintain the desired effort level. The conditions may necessitate deviations from the planned pace, requiring adaptable decision-making during the race.
